Abstract

Small data sets of varistor arrester's failure times sourced from standard accelerated degradation tests are used to analyse performance reliability of these SPDs. The White's approximation-based computational technique is invoked in order to estimate the Weibull parameters of the failure time data sets. Contour plots are applied to examine the behaviour of the extreme bounds or limits of the estimated parameters. Results indicate noticeable increase and decrease of extreme values of the parameters upon harmonic-distortion being injected. Limitation of contour plots-based approach is also observed when small data sets are used.
